Transaction 30b1358708eab56fab500206f4a9dd25547a239943ab61916114a32c39599670
1 Input
1 Output
-
30b1358708eab56fab500206f4a9dd25547a239943ab61916114a32c39599670:0
- value
- 5754
- script pubkey
- OP_0 OP_PUSHBYTES_20 3170c4bc3b85c9791a17ce985fa12cc450ab5bbb
- address
- bc1qx9cvf0pmshyhjxshe6v9lgfvc3g2kkamyudz78